Falcons Head East for Virginia Invitational
9/21/2023 12:45:00 PM | Cross Country
The Air Force cross country team, which includes the 17th-ranked men, travels to Charlottesville, Va., this Saturday (Sept. 23) to compete at the Virginia Invitational.
MEET INFORMATION
The Virginia Invitational will take place at Panorama Farms in Charlottesville – the site of this year's NCAA Cross Country Championships – on Saturday, Sept. 23. The day begins with a non-scored 5K at 8:00 a.m., while the collegiate races will take place at 8:45 a.m. (men's 8K) and 9:30 a.m. (women's 5K). Live results will be available via PrimeTime Timing.
WHO'S WHO
Of the 47 accepted teams for the Viriginia Invitational, 32 are ranked or receiving votes in the latest USTFCCCA national standings. The full field includes both squads from Air Force (No. 17 men), Colorado (No. 7 men, No. 5 women), Columbia, Duke (both RV), Eastern Kentucky (men RV), Elon, Georgetown (men RV, No. 12 women), Iowa State (No. 27 men, No. 26 women), Navy, North Carolina (No. 6 men, No. 10 women), Northern Arizona (No. 1 men, No. 2 women), Providence (No. 14 women), Stanford (No. 11 men, No. 9 women), Syracuse (No. 11 men, women RV), UNC Charlotte, Utah State, Virginia (No. 10 men, No. 11 women), and Washington (No. 18 men, No. 15 women), as well as men's teams from Butler (No. 19), BYU (No. 3), Michigan (No. 28), Princeton (No. 25), Villanova (No. 12) and Wake Forest (RV), and women's programs from James Madison, Liberty, Michigan State (No. 15), Northwestern (No. 29), and Ohio State (No. 20).
HISTORY 101
This will be Air Force's first trip to the Virginia Invitational.
MEN HOLD STEADY AT NO. 17
09-19-23 | The men, who earned a No. 17 preseason nod in the national rankings last month, held that placement in the Week 1 edition of the USTFCCCA poll that was released on Sept. 19.
BRINGING HOME A HAUL
09-19-23 | Air Force captured a program-best three Mountain West Athlete of the Week accolades on Sept. 19, as Brenton Maddox was named the MW Men's Runner of the Week, Patrick Lawson was named the MW Men's Freshman of the Week, and Michaela Workman was named the MW Women's Freshman of the Week. It was the first career honor for all three Falcons.
THE NEXT COURSE
Air Force returns to action on Friday, Oct. 6, for close-to-home running at the UCCS Cross Country Open.
